This Specialization presents a structured pathway through the core building blocks of Industrial Internet of Things systems, progressing from industrial processes and connected devices to cloud-enabled architectures and advanced analytics. In the first course, learners build a strong foundation by exploring industrial processes, devices, and data flow, along with how cybersecurity supports secure implementation in operational environments.
The second course extends this foundation into platform design and cloud integration. Learners examine Industrial IoT architecture, implement a custom platform, and work with data flow using both AWS and Azure. The course also introduces diagnostic, maintenance, and predictive analytics, demonstrating how industrial data supports informed decision-making.
The final course focuses on advanced capabilities, including digital twin implementation and analytics model deployment. Together, the sequence forms a cohesive learning journey from foundational concepts to applied cloud solutions and advanced analytics in modern industrial environments.
This Specialization is based on the book Hands-On Industrial Internet of Things, by Giacomo Veneri, Antonio Capasso.
